What is a Millinewton?
The Millinewton (mN) is a unit of force equal to one-thousandth of a newton.
What is a Dyne?
The Dyne (dyn) is a centimeter-gram-second (CGS) unit of force, equal to 10⁻⁵ newtons.
How to Convert Millinewton to Dyne
To convert Millinewton to Dyne, multiply the Millinewton value by 100.
dyn = mN × 100Manual Calculation Steps
